#6032e9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6032e9 is composed of 37.6% red, 19.6% green and 91.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.8% cyan, 78.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 255.1 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 55.5%. #6032e9 color hex could be obtained by blending #c064ff with #0000d3.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

#6032e9 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6032e9 has RGB values of R:96, G:50, B:233 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.79,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 6304489.

Hex triplet 6032e9 #6032e9
RGB Decimal 96, 50, 233 rgb(96,50,233)
RGB Percent 37.6, 19.6, 91.4 rgb(37.6%,19.6%,91.4%)
CMYK 59, 79, 0, 9
HSL 255.1°, 80.6, 55.5 hsl(255.1,80.6%,55.5%)
HSV (or HSB) 255.1°, 78.5, 91.4
Web Safe 6633ff #6633ff
CIE-LAB 38.986, 63.672, -84.192
XYZ 20.67, 10.651, 78.053
xyY 0.189, 0.097, 10.651
CIE-LCH 38.986, 105.557, 307.099
CIE-LUV 38.986, 0.803, -120.181
Hunter-Lab 32.635, 55.943, -118.958
Binary 01100000, 00110010, 11101001

Shades and Tints of #6032e9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030108 is the darkest color, while #f7f5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6032e9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8992 is the less saturated color, while #5721fa is the most saturated one.
